The FDA has cleared Insulet's Omnipod 5 automated insulin delivery system, marking the first such clearance of a tubeless system with smartphone control in 2022

The Global Insulin Delivery Devices Market is estimated to be USD 20.48 Bn in 2023 and is expected to reach USD 33.11 Bn by 2028 growing at a CAGR of 10.08%.

Market Segmentations

  • The Global Insulin Delivery Devices Market is segmented based on Product, End-User, and Geography.
  • By Product, the market is classified into Insulin Injectors, Insulin Pens, Insulin Pumps, and Insulin Syringes.
  • By End-User, the market is classified into Homecare and Hospitals & Clinics.
  • By Geography, the market is classified into Americas, Europe, Middle-East & Africa and Asia-Pacific.

Ansoff Matrix, also known as Product/Market Expansion Grid, is a strategic tool used to design strategies for the growth of the company. The matrix can be used to evaluate approaches in four strategies viz. Market Development, Market Penetration, Product Development and Diversification. The matrix is also used for risk analysis to understand the risk involved with each approach.
